We just to use the Cell Socket and it was absolutely terrific! It only worked with a few phones but since ours was compatible we gave it a try. You plugged it into power and any phone connection in the coach. You could then plug a standard phone into any other phone connection in the coach and you would simply use a standard phone to make and receive phone calls. You could even have 2 people on 2 different phones at the same time just like you would in a house. It was great but could not keep up with the new phone offerings. If the Dock-n-Talk is anything like the old Cell Socket then I AM IN!
